Joining Toyota - Employee Onboarding

Employee Sentiment

The prevailing opinion from employees about joining Toyota is that the company was very prepared on their first day. Toyota employees concluded that their overall onboarding experience was positive. 50% said their direct manager was helpful with their acclimation during the first 90 days. Meet Your Managers

Your direct manager highly affects your experience at a company; overall managers at Toyota are rated a B. At Toyota most employees said they received feedback once a month or never. 50% of employees also said they felt comfortable giving their managers feedback. Learn More about your managers at Toyota.

Get Acclimated

Now that you’ve joined Toyota, get acclimated. Is lunch a social time or do people sit at their desks? At Toyota the most common answer selected by employees is a 1 hour break. Understand your coworkers and why they’ve chosen to stay at Toyota, many employees say it’s because of the comfort & familiarity.
